Subject: [PATCH v1 6/6] ACPI: property: Dig "rotation" property for devices with CSI2 _CRS
Date: Wed, 24 May 2023 13:48:22 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1957117.usQuhbGJ8B@kreacher>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<13276375.uLZWGnKmhe@kreacher>

From: Sakari Ailus <sakari.ailus@linux.intel.com>

Find the "rotation" property value for devices with _CRS CSI-2 resource
descriptors and use it to add the "rotation" property to the software
nodes representing the CSI-2 connection graph.  That value typically
comes from the _PLD (Physical Location of Device) object if it is
present for the given device.

This way, camera sensor drivers that know the "rotation" property do not
need to care about _PLD on systems using ACPI.

@@ -541,6 +542,22 @@ static void init_crs_csi2_swnodes(struct
 
 	adev_fwnode = acpi_fwnode_handle(adev);
 
+	/*
+	 * If the "rotation" property is not present, but _PLD is there,
+	 * evaluate it to get the "rotation" value.
+	 */
+	if (!fwnode_property_present(adev_fwnode, "rotation")) {
+		struct acpi_pld_info *pld;
+
+		status = acpi_get_physical_device_location(handle, &pld);
+		if (ACPI_SUCCESS(status)) {
+			swnodes->dev_props[NEXT_PROPERTY(prop_index, DEV_ROTATION)] =
+					PROPERTY_ENTRY_U32("rotation",
+							   pld->rotation * 45U);
+			kfree(pld);
+		}
+	}
+
